Laboratory Technician Positions at the United Nations (FS-5)


Laboratory Technician Positions at the United Nations (FS-5)
Are you selfless and driven to be a part of a bigger purpose in the service of humanity?
The United Nations seeks qualified Laboratory Technicians to be included in the roster for immediate deployment to Ebola-affected countries in Africa.  These positions are primarily involved in non-Ebola Treatment Units. Each clinic, however, may receive walk-in patients who meet case criteria.
Isolation, holding and transfer capability is within the scope of practice for these posts.
Education: Laboratory Technician Diploma or equivalent in Laboratory Science, with technical training in medical laboratory.
Work experience: At least eight years of progressively responsible experience in laboratory analysis.
Applications from women are strongly encouraged.
